Key Points:

  • Washington Commanders face skepticism about their 2026 prospects, with some analysts predicting they could be among the league's worst teams due to an aging roster, injuries, and coaching changes despite adding Stefon Diggs.
  • Quarterback Jayden Daniels is expected to perform well personally, but concerns remain about the team's thin receiving corps, running back uncertainties, and offensive line issues, especially after left tackle Laremy Tunsil's injury.
  • The Commanders' unconventional offensive approach, including minimal use of huddles and under-center snaps, may limit offensive complexity and give defenses an advantage, though adjustments are planned to enhance play-action effectiveness.
  • Defensive injuries and suspensions, particularly to key players Odafe Oweh, K’Lavon Chaisson, and Dorance Armstrong, raise questions about the Commanders' ability to execute their new defensive scheme effectively in the early season.
  • The team's cornerback depth is currently weak due to injuries and underperforming acquisitions, with limited options available to strengthen the secondary before key players return from injury.
